It is pretty good. We have share parental leave but beefed up so more of it is on full pay. You share 52 weeks with your spouse, about 39 of which are full pay. As an aside, if your spouse is not at Accenture then just take as much off as you want or declare that your wife was not on full pay the whole time so you can have those weeks.
I took 20 weeks off on full pay. Was dope.
For example, if you other half took 26 weeks off then that would leave 26 for you. Combined 39 would be on full pay so you if all of theirs was full pay you would have 11 weeks full pay and 15 on Shared Parental Pay (which is like £110 a week or something awful: it is set by the government).
